KMP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2014 in Review

679 of the 3,464 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in KINDER MORGAN ENER PNTRS L.P. (KMP) for Q1 2014, worth a combined $6.33B — down 6.3% from $6.76B a quarter earlier.

Sellers outnumbered buyers: 73 funds closed out of KMP and 47 opened new positions — a net loss of 26 holders — while 237 trimmed existing stakes and 241 added.

The largest buyer was ALPS Advisors, adding an estimated $91.9M. The largest seller was Tortoise Capital Advisors, cutting an estimated $167M.
